The navigation buttons, (ie. Back, Forward, Refresh, Stop, Home) are not show
correctly. When you mouse over some of the buttons it shows the previous
buttons.    I have had the problem in 0.9, 1.0PR, 1.0.   I have the problem in
any theme that I have installed.

Reproducible: Always
Steps to Reproduce:
1. Uninstalled previous version of Firefox
2. Installed new version of Firefox.
3.




I have uninstalled all previous versions.  I have also cleaned out all folders
and settings from pervious versions Firefox.  I have also gone through registry
to clean out all the registry settings pertaining to Firefox to elimate the
possiblity of corruption from a previous version

Hi J,
your problem looks a lot like the problem described in bug 224279. Are you using
a  graphics card with a nvidia chipset? Some old driver versions (up to 52.16)
were reported to mess up our icons. The problem went away with more current
drivers (all versions after 56.64). So if you are using a nvidia card, then
please try to upgrade your drivers.

I'm duping this bug against bug 224279. Please reopen this bug, if the proposed
solution does not work for you.
